#da9fda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da9fda is composed of 85.5% red, 62.4%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 73.9%. #da9fda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b53fb5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#da9fda color description : Very soft magenta.
#da9fda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#da9fda has RGB values of R:218, G:159,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14327770.

Shades and Tints of #da9fda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#da9fda
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0b9c0 is the less saturated color, while #fe7bfe is the most saturated one.
